Output ea3afce5e32a1343fbde4ed703ac11dd10fd6d013c69c96fc4c3526f201def97:6

value
686000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f18c98fcf72b4b5b22ef132363591b041f1506f OP_EQUAL
address
3GCF4JMoitwiAm5GJ6zfikG5BfY1PKxbsA
transaction
ea3afce5e32a1343fbde4ed703ac11dd10fd6d013c69c96fc4c3526f201def97
spent
true